Hindalco Commissions India’s First Superfine PPT ATH Plant in Karnataka

Hindalco Industries Limited has commissioned a new greenfield manufacturing facility for Superfine Precipitated Aluminium Trihydrate (PPT ATH) at Belagavi, Karnataka. The company said the plant marks the first domestic production of this high-value specialty alumina product in India and is aimed at strengthening the country’s self-reliance in advanced fire-safety materials.

The facility has an initial annual production capacity of 30,000 tonnes and has been designed for a phased expansion to 60,000 tonnes. The capacity is expected to address a significant portion of the growing domestic demand for safer, halogen-free fire-protection materials used across electrical, infrastructure and mobility applications.

New Plant to Support Fire-Safe Cable and Infrastructure Applications

PPT ATH is a high-value, halogen-free flame-retardant material used in several applications, including Halogen-Free Flame Retardant (HFFR) cables, polymer insulators, thermal insulation, composites and paints.

In cable applications, the material helps suppress flame propagation and smoke generation without releasing halogen acid gases. This makes it relevant for the development of safer electrical systems and infrastructure.

Hindalco expects demand for PPT ATH to increase as fire-safety standards become more stringent and the adoption of electric vehicles, infrastructure projects and sustainable high-performance materials continues to grow.

India’s BIS standard IS 17048:2018 for HFFR cables also supports wider adoption of these technologies by aligning domestic standards with global safety benchmarks.

30,000-Tonne Capacity With Scope for Expansion

The first phase of Hindalco’s Belagavi facility has a production capacity of 30,000 tonnes per annum. According to the company, this capacity is designed to meet almost the entire current domestic demand for safer cable applications.

The facility can subsequently be expanded to 60,000 tonnes per annum, allowing Hindalco to increase production in line with the growth of the Indian market.

The development also expands Hindalco’s specialty alumina portfolio and provides the company with an opportunity to move further up the value chain into higher-value advanced materials.

In-House Technology and R&D

Hindalco said the plant was developed through an in-house innovation and R&D journey, with technology developed from the ground up.

The facility incorporates automated controls for critical manufacturing processes and an integrated manufacturing ecosystem designed to provide stringent control over feedstock quality and product consistency.

The company’s proprietary InnoSafe Superfine PPT ATH solution is positioned as a halogen-free fire-protection material for next-generation applications.

100% Renewable Energy-Powered Facility

Sustainability is another key feature of the new facility.

The PPT ATH is produced at Hindalco’s Belagavi refinery, which reported a greenhouse-gas intensity of 0.44 tCO₂e per tonne of alumina during YTD FY26, according to the company.

The facility operates using 100% renewable energy sourced from biomass, solar and wind, enabling Hindalco to manufacture specialty materials with a lower environmental footprint.

Hindalco described the facility as the world’s only specialty alumina plant operating entirely on renewable energy, setting a benchmark for sustainable specialty-material manufacturing.

Hindalco’s Specialty Alumina Portfolio

Hindalco is one of India’s leading specialty alumina producers, with a portfolio of more than 120 grades of non-metallurgical specialty alumina.

Its specialty alumina products serve industries including refractories, ceramics, wire and cable, railways, batteries and electronics, water treatment and bulk chemicals.

The company said its specialty products are supplied to more than 1,000 customers across 42 countries and are designed for applications requiring properties such as flame retardancy, thermal management, electrical insulation, strength and durability.

The addition of Superfine PPT ATH further broadens Hindalco’s portfolio into advanced flame-retardant applications.
